PANews reported on May 12 that the three major U.S. stock indexes opened sharply higher, perhaps due to the easing of the trade war sentiment. The Dow Jones Industrial Average rose 2.6%, the S&P 500 rose nearly 3%, and the Nasdaq rose 4%. Apple (AAPL.O) rose 5.8%, and it was reported that it was considering raising the price of its new iPhone in the fall. Tesla (TSLA.O) rose 6.9%, and Nvidia (NVDA.O) rose 5.1%. Blockchain concept stocks generally rose by about 4-6%.
At the same time, affected by Nakamoto's announcement of a merger with medical data company KindlyMD (NASDAQ: KDLY) , KDLY's stock price soared nearly 600%, from $3.90 to over $26. Affected by the merger agreement signed between mining companies American Bitcoin and Gryphon , GRYP's stock price opened up more than 300%, from $0.52 to about $2.2.
